To obtain a multifunctional additive which acts as a viscosity modifier and a dispersant for lubricating oils and fuels by incorporating a hydrocarbon polymer having specific pendant groups bonded thereto and a specified mol.wt. into the same.
This additive contains a hydrocarbon polymer which, when it is not a star polymer, has an Mn of 20,000 to about 500,000 and when it is a star polymer, has a GPC peak mol.wt. of up to about 4,000,000 and which has pendant groups Aa and Bb bonded thereto. Here, A is a group of formula I, and B is a group of formula II. In the formulas, R3 is II or hydrocarbyl; R4 is a divalent hydrocarbylene; n is 0 or 1; R9 and R10 are each H, alkoxyhydocarbyl, aminohydrocarbyl, or the like; X is O, S, or NRb; Rb is H, NH2, or the like; Z is a group of formula III; Ra is ethylene or propylene; a is 0 to about 50; and b is 1 to about 30. Pref. examples of the hydrocarbon polymer are a diene polymer, a conjugated diene-vinylarom. compd. copolymer, and a polymer of a 2 to about 28C aliph. olefin.
